The Venue Ensures a Fair Trial

Regardless of the charges, everyone has a right to a fair trial. The venue plays an instrumental role in this process. Imagine a situation where there’s been widespread media coverage about a case. The public has already formed an opinion. A defendant can believe they can’t get a fair trial in the original venue due to potential biases. They can request a change of venue. Because of the importance of an impartial jury, the court may grant this to protect the defendant’s rights. A professional criminal solicitor is important if you are in such a situation. Different Venues, Different Outcomes?

It might surprise some, but the venue can subtly or significantly shape the case’s outcome. Different platforms have varied legal standards, jury pools, and local customs. Some courtrooms might be more lenient. Others might lean more toward the prosecution. A venue could influence how evidence is presented.  A jury perceives the case or even the final verdict. Not every courtroom abides by an identical set of rules. The nuances from one venue to another can lead to different outcomes.

Juries are a product of their environment. The jury’s cultural, socio-economic, and personal backgrounds can influence their decisions. Every platform has its own set of informal practices and norms. Sometimes, these subtle customs can profoundly impact how a case unfolds.
